The Impact of Anthropic's Mythos Model on Crypto Security

The introduction of Mythos, Anthropic's novel AI model, has sparked a significant shift in the crypto industry's approach to security. For years, decentralized finance has focused on protecting smart contracts through audits and vulnerability assessments. However, Mythos, designed to identify and exploit weaknesses across entire systems, is pushing the industry to look beyond code and focus on the underlying infrastructure. According to Paul Vijender, head of security at Gauntlet, a risk management firm, the most significant risks lie in the infrastructure supporting DeFi, including key management systems and cryptographic layers. A recent security breach at web infrastructure provider Vercel, which exposed customer API keys, highlights the importance of securing these components. Mythos represents a new class of AI systems that simulate adversaries, exploring how protocols interact and identifying potential exploits. This approach has drawn attention from banks and crypto platforms, with Coinbase and Binance reportedly approaching Anthropic to test Mythos. Early findings from models like Mythos have identified vulnerabilities in the systems that keep crypto platforms secure, including key protection technology and communication protocols. Vijender notes that AI models are particularly valuable in identifying multi-step exploit chains and infrastructure-layer vulnerabilities that traditional audits may miss. The interconnected nature of DeFi protocols, which share liquidity and rely on common oracles, creates pathways for risk to spread. While AI can be used to map and exploit these dependencies, it also offers a means to trace and mitigate them. Industry leaders like Stani Kulechov, founder of Aave Labs, view Mythos as an evolution of existing threats rather than a turning point. DeFi is already built for machine-speed attacks, and AI simply intensifies this environment. To defend against AI-driven threats, Gauntlet and Aave advocate for a shift in the security model, incorporating continuous auditing, real-time simulation, and AI-centric approaches. Aave has integrated AI into its workflows, using it for simulations and code review alongside human auditors. Ultimately, the impact of AI on crypto security may be less about disruption and more about divergence, with secure protocols pulling ahead of insecure ones. As Uniswap Labs' founder Hayden Adams notes, AI gives builders better tools to stress test and harden systems, and projects that prioritize security will be best equipped to adapt to the evolving threat landscape.
